POONCH, Oct 22: ‘President’ of the Pakistan administered Kashmir, Raja Zulqarnain Khan has said that trade across two sides of the Line of Control will bring people closer to each other but this is in no way a solution to the Kashmir issue.
In a goodwill gesture, Raja Zulqarnain accompanied the goods carriers from Rawalakote for the inward journey to Poonch till Chakkan-da-Bagh. A colourful function by the artists of other side was held across Zero Point when the PaK President signaled the goods carriers for their entry to this side. President of the Muzaffarabad Chamber of Commerce and Industry Zulfikar Abbasi, who was recently in Jammu as leader of trade delegation, was present on the occasion.
Speaking to journalists from both sides of divide, Zulqarnain said, “initiation of trade ties is a historic beginning and it will bring people from both sides closer to each others”. However, he hastened to add, “trade, of course, is a good sign but this in no way is any solution to the Kashmir issue. JAMMU, Oct 22: Had there been the political authority instead of Governor’s administration, the power scenario could have disempowered many –but in present circumstances, after announcing a 13 hours long curtailment schedule, the government has said that there is no other option.
The Power Development Department has said that it is not left with any other option but to curtail the supply. Ironically, this curtailment schedule has been announced at a time when state has commissioned a major power project owned by it and most of the urban areas have switched over to the electronic meters.

JAMMU, Oct 22: Peoples Democratic Party is though ‘officially’ deepening suspense on its participation on elections but the organization is covertly finalizing the list of its potential candidates.
Most of the Peoples Democratic Party leaders are currently camping in Srinagar to draw the poll strategy. The party has one round of meeting of its Political Affairs Committee on Tuesday at the end of which it was announced that party is yet to take a final decision on the poll participation.

JAMMU, Oct 22: National Conference has emerged first among all the political parties to launch election campaign from Kashmir Valley.
The party is yet to draw its poll strategy and unveil the manifesto but a beginning has been made by reaching out to people when eyes are focused on the poll boycott call.
Omar Abdullah has termed the separatists' decision for a poll boycott as one against "the interest of the people".
"The slogan of boycott (of upcoming assembly elections) is not in the interest of the people of the state. There are many ills in the system, which an elected government can address."
